Transnational families are family units that maintain connections and relationships across national borders, often due to migration or globalization. These families navigate the challenges of being geographically separated while striving to maintain their cultural ties, emotional bonds, and shared responsibilities. This concept highlights how family dynamics are shaped by factors such as immigration patterns, economic conditions, and social networks, impacting both family members who remain in their home country and those who have relocated.
